Özet

This study introduces a field oriented controlled (FOC) induction machine based flywheel energy storage (FES) system fed from a 20 kHz high frequency (I-IF) ac link and pulse density modulated (PDM) Converter. The feasibilty of FES system is investigated both in software and hardware and is demonstrated succesfully in both cases. The investigated system offers a good potential as a temporary energy storage system for various applications from automobile industry to aerospace applications.
